Job description

I’m supporting a fast-growing civil engineering contractor on the appointment of a Planner to join their team, working on energy and infrastructure projects across the UK, with an initial focus in Norfolk.

This is a business that genuinely invests in its people, offering a supportive but ambitious environment, clear progression, and the opportunity to grow alongside major national projects.

The role will involve:

  • Developing and managing realistic, contract-compliant construction programmes
  • Producing and maintaining NEC4 programmes
  • Monitoring site progress, identifying delays, and supporting mitigation strategies
  • Supporting compensation events, variations, and contractual claims
  • Working closely with site, commercial, and preconstruction teams
  • Contributing to tender programmes and mentoring junior planners

About you:

  • Fluent in NEC4 Programmes
  • Experience with ASTA Powerproject
  • Experience as a Planner is desirable (engineering, site, or project background welcomed)
  • Good understanding of construction contracts
  • Strong communicator with a proactive, solutions-focused mindset
  • Background in civil engineering or infrastructure projects advantageous

This role offers flexibility, exposure to high-profile schemes, and long-term career development within a business that values inclusivity, collaboration, and professional growth.
